06.02.2013Russian missile design house Tactical Missiles Corporation (TMC) has successfully developed several new products. CEO Boris Obnosov was quoted by the media as saying in January 2013 that TMC had completed the testing of the Kh-31PD, RVV-MD, RVV-SD, and RVV-BD missiles.

06.02.2013Last year was very successful for one of Russia’s major defense bestsellers, the Sukhoi Su-30MKI two-seat fighter. Irkut Corp., a subsidiary of United Aircraft Corpora­tion, managed to secure new orders for these aircraft at the end of 2012, boosting the total backlog to almost 400 units.
